This episode explores the life and career of comedian Bert Kreischer, delving into his personal relationships, comedic style, and struggles with mental health. The conversation begins with an anecdote about Jay Shetty and Kreischer's first meeting, highlighting Kreischer's kindness and humor. Against the backdrop of comedic storytelling, Kreischer shares personal stories, including his relationship with his father and the impact of his father's stoic upbringing on his own emotional expression. More significantly, the discussion pivots to Kreischer's journey in comedy, from his early days of storytelling in high school to his eventual success, shaped by a strong work ethic instilled by his father. As the conversation unfolds, Kreischer opens up about his anxiety, intrusive thoughts, and coping mechanisms, emphasizing the importance of transparency and self-acceptance. For instance, he recounts an incident where a fan's feedback led him to reconsider a joke, illustrating his sensitivity and willingness to learn. The episode culminates with Kreischer's reflections on his career, family, and the importance of living in the moment, revealing a complex and multifaceted individual behind the comedic persona, reflecting the emerging industry pattern of vulnerability being a strength.
